[MERCEDES-BENZ AEGEAN CUP] The U.S. under-17 boys national team began its last international trip under Coach Wilmer Cabrera with a 2-1 loss to host Turkey in the opening game of the 2012 Mercedes-Benz Aegean Cup in Manisa, Turkey.

[FOUR THINGS TO KNOW ABOUT ...] Guyllain Kabala, the holding midfielder on the U.S. under-17 national team that won the championship at the Nike Friendlies in December, has enjoyed a meteoric rise from the inner-city programs of Manchester, N.H., to the U.S. U-17 national team. [MONTVERDE ACADEMY TOURNAMENT] Montverde Academy, known for its national basketball power, has produced quite a successful boys soccer team. The Eagles (22-0-2) won the inaugural 2012 Montverde Academy Soccer Tournament on Saturday night with a 3-1 win over Florida rival American Heritage-Delray. [COACHING MOVES] Steve Turner, who led Durham Jordan High School to three North Carolina boys state titles, is stepping down after 23 years as he is about to accept a faculty position at a new school.

[AWARDS] Gary Allen, a pioneer in the field of coaching education in Virginia, is the recipient of the Dr. Thomas Fleck, US Youth Soccer Excellence in Coaching Education Award.
